What is executive function?

It’s like your mental inventory manager: planning, organizing, switching tasks. When it’s glitching, even “easy” quests feel like boss fights.

What part helps with threat detection?

The amygdala is your danger alarm. When overactive, it turns every rustle into a dragon. The prefrontal cortex is supposed to keep it chill.

Burnout vs. lazy?

Burnout is when your brain’s fire runs out. Laziness is not caring. Burnout is caring too much for too long without rest.
